I used a 6mm bolt in my 3-9 turret and filed/sanded it down myself.View attachment 534762
Photo?I took a belt sander to the knobs on my 3-15 and then chopped off the windage turret flush with the housing and put a rubber chair leg cap over it. These fit perfect and suction on if you put a piece of tape over the hole.
